Despite the promising growth prospects, the United States Split Heat Pump Market faces several restraints that could impact its expansion. The initial installation costs of split heat pumps are often higher than traditional HVAC systems, which could deter price-sensitive consumers. Additionally, while these systems are energy-efficient, they may not be suitable for extremely cold climates, limiting their appeal in certain regions. The complexity of installation and the need for professional expertise can also increase costs and lead to longer project timelines. Moreover, the market may face challenges due to a lack of awareness and understanding about the benefits of split heat pumps, particularly in rural areas. There could also be concerns related to the maintenance and repair of these systems, as specialized skills may be required. Supply chain disruptions and fluctuations in raw material prices can hinder production and affect market growth. Furthermore, the competitive nature of the HVAC market may lead to price wars that could impact profitability for manufacturers.

The United States Split Heat Pump Market exhibits diverse regional dynamics, with demand being driven by varying climatic conditions, energy prices, and regulations. The Northeast and Midwest regions have shown considerable adoption due to the cold climates, where heating solutions are in high demand. On the other hand, the Southwest and Southern regions are witnessing growing interest in split heat pumps as an energy-efficient alternative to traditional cooling systems. The West Coast, known for its emphasis on sustainable and energy-efficient solutions, is also a key market for these systems. In states like California, where stringent energy efficiency standards are in place, the adoption of split heat pumps is expected to rise significantly. Additionally, incentives and rebates offered by local and state governments are driving adoption in several regions. Regional economic conditions, awareness levels, and infrastructure development also play a crucial role in determining market growth across various areas of the United States. As the demand for energy-efficient solutions continues to rise, regional market dynamics will continue to evolve.
Technological advancements have played a pivotal role in the evolution of the United States Split Heat Pump Market. Manufacturers have focused on improving the efficiency and performance of heat pump systems to make them more energy-efficient, cost-effective, and user-friendly. The development of variable speed compressors, advanced controls, and improved refrigerants has contributed to the rise of next-generation heat pumps. Additionally, the integration of smart technologies, such as IoT-enabled systems, allows consumers to remotely monitor and control their units, increasing convenience and comfort. The industry's shift toward renewable energy integration is another key advancement, as solar energy and other green solutions are being incorporated with split heat pumps. Moreover, ongoing research into low-temperature heat pump systems has paved the way for broader adoption in colder climates, expanding the market's potential. These technological innovations are shaping the future of the market and positioning split heat pumps as a key player in sustainable building practices.
